DME Technician jobs in Westerly, RI

DME Technician is responsible for a facility's durable medical equipment. Duties include selecting and ordering equipment and ensuring equipment delivery to facility and appropriate users. Being a DME Technician tests and maintains equipment to ensure proper functionality. Provides training on use of equipment. Additionally, DME Technician requires a high school diploma or its equivalent. Typically reports to a supervisor or manager. The DME Technician may require 0-1 year of general work experience. Possesses a moderate understanding of general aspects of the job. Works under the close direction of senior personnel in the functional area.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

    Job Summary: As a Marine Technician, you will play a crucial role in inspecting, maintaining, and repairing boats of various types. Your responsibilities will include utilizing diagnostic equipment to ensure optimal performance of boat engines, hulls, propellers, rigging, masts, sails, and navigational equipment. Additionally, you will install and test sanitation and refrigeration systems, cabinetry, electrical systems, steering gear, and accessories.

    Job Responsibilities: Conduct thorough inspections, maintenance, and repairs on boats of all kinds. Utilize diagnostic equipment to test and repair various boat components. Install and test sanitation and refrigeration systems, cabinetry, electrical systems, steering gear, and accessories. Troubleshoot, repair, replace, remove, and install vessel systems and components. Assess job requirements, including budgeted time and completion deadlines. Demonstrate expertise in marine systems including electrical, plumbing, and water systems. Assign parts and purchases to the appropriate vessels/tickets. Must possess and maintain own tools. Be available for overtime to meet deadlines. Perform other duties as assigned by the Manager.

    Qualifications: High school diploma or equivalent preferred. Technical school training preferred. 2–5 years of experience preferred. ABYC and/or manufacturer certifications preferred. Ability to ascend and descend ladders. Must be able to work in confined spaces. Ability to lift 50 pounds. Basic boat handling skills preferred. Experience with both gas and diesel engines preferred.

Westerly is a town on the southwestern shoreline of Washington County, Rhode Island, first settled by English colonists in 1661 and incorporated as a municipality in 1669. It is a beachfront community on the south shore of the state with a population of 22,787 as of the 2010 census. The Pawcatuck River flows on the western border of Westerly and was once renowned for its own species of Westerly salmon, three of which are on the town's official seal.
